What is a Stationary Planer?


A stationary planer, often described simply as a planer, is a woodworking machine used to form and smooth wood surfaces. Unlike a hand planer, which is run by hand, a stationary planer is powered and enables a more constant and consistent finish on large pieces of lumber. Its primary function is to decrease the thickness of the wood and offer a flat surface area, making it a necessary tool for both amateur and professional woodworkers.

Functions to Consider When Choosing a Stationary Planer


When selecting a stationary planer, several elements enter into play to ensure suitability for specific jobs. Below are crucial features to consider:

Feature

Description

Motor Power

Shows the strength of the machine; higher power permits dealing with harder woods.

Cut Width

Determines how wide a board can be fed through the planer, which impacts the adaptability of the tool.

Planer Thickness Capacity

The optimum thickness of the wood that can be planed, vital for numerous projects.

Feed Rate

The speed at which the wood moves through the planer; faster feed rates can improve efficiency.

Cutting Blades

Product and design affect performance; carbide blades last longer but may cost more.

Dust Collection

Integrated systems can assist in clean-up and enhance air quality in the workshop.

Price

Price differs by size and features; establish a budget before shopping.

How to Use a Stationary Planer Safely and Effectively


Correct use of a stationary planer guarantees quality results while keeping security in the workshop. Here are a couple of necessary actions:

  1. Preparation:

    • Inspect the wood for knots and problems. Remove any dirt or debris that may cause damage.
    • Procedure the wood's thickness and mark the desired final measurements.
  2. Set the Planer:

    • Adjust the cutting height based upon the thickness of the wood to be planed.
    • Guarantee that the width and depth settings are suitable.
  3. Feed the Wood:

    • Stand to the side of the planer to avoid potential kickback and guide the wood efficiently.
    • Feed the wood slowly and progressively to avoid snags.
  4. Complete:

    • Inspect the surface area for smoothness and harmony.
    • Clean the planer frequently to keep performance and security.
